Norwegian Bokmål

Etymology 1

From for- + -kle.

Noun

forkle n (definite singular forkleet, indefinite plural forklær, definite plural forklærne)

  1. an apron (protective garment)

Etymology 2

From for- + kle.

Verb

forkle (imperative forkle, present tense forkler, passive forkles, simple past forkledde, past participle forkledd)

  1. to disguise (seg / oneself)
